What is the Direct Deposit Authorization Change Form?
The Direct Deposit Authorization Change Form allows employees to update their bank account information for payroll purposes. This form is crucial for ensuring that employees receive their wages promptly and accurately. Key components of the form include the employee's account numbers, routing numbers, and details about their employer, which are essential for processing payroll direct deposit changes.

Common Errors to Avoid When Completing the Form
When filling out the Direct Deposit Authorization Change Form, it's essential to avoid common mistakes that could lead to complications. Frequent errors include:
-
Providing incorrect routing numbers.
-
Entering the wrong account numbers.
-
Neglecting to check the payment type.
Tips to minimize errors include reviewing the completed form and ensuring that all fields are filled correctly before submission.

Who is eligible to use the Direct Deposit Authorization Change Form?
Any employee who wants to update their bank account details for direct deposit payments is eligible to use this form. It's designed specifically for those who receive salary, wages, or benefits via direct deposit.
What should I include in the required fields?
You need to provide your new bank account number, routing number, the address of your bank, and indicate the type of payment you are changing, such as payroll or pension. Ensure all information is accurate.
How do I submit the completed form?
Completed forms can be submitted electronically through pdfFiller or printed and handed directly to your HR department. Make sure to check your employer's preferred submission method.
Is there a deadline for submitting this form?
While there is no universal deadline, it is advisable to submit it as soon as you have your new banking details to ensure timely updates for your next payment cycle.
What common mistakes should I avoid?
Common mistakes include entering incorrect routing or account numbers, leaving required fields blank, or submitting the form without your signature. Double-check all information before submitting.
Are there any fees associated with using this form?
Typically, there are no fees associated with completing or submitting the Direct Deposit Authorization Change Form unless specified by your employer. Consult your HR department for details.
How long does it take for the changes to take effect?
Processing time for direct deposit changes can vary by employer but typically takes one to two pay cycles. It's important to follow up with your HR department to ensure your changes have been processed.
